Let’s get straight to it – what is LGSF construction? LGSF, or light gauge steel frame construction, is a cutting-edge building method that uses cold-formed steel sections to create structural frameworks. These steel components are precisely engineered using advanced design software and manufactured through automated systems before being assembled on-site. Unlike traditional brick-and-cement construction, the LGSF construction method is based on accuracy, speed, and efficiency. Every component is pre-designed and pre-cut, which eliminates guesswork and significantly reduces errors during execution. The result?  A building system that is stronger, faster, and far more reliable. How LGSF Building Technology Works What makes LGSF building technology truly impressive is its precision-driven approach. Here’s a closer look at the process: Design & Engineering: Every structure is digitally modeled with exact measurements and load calculations. Automated Manufacturing: Steel sections are produced using advanced machines like Pinnacle systems. Prefabrication: Structural components are prepared in controlled environments. On-Site Assembly: Pre-engineered parts are assembled quickly with minimal labor. This workflow ensures not just speed, but consistent quality across every project – something traditional construction often struggles to maintain. Quick Overview of the LGSF House Construction Timeline Phase Key Activities Estimated Time Planning & Design Layout, engineering, approvals 1–2 Weeks Factory Manufacturing Steel section production 1–2 Weeks Site Preparation Foundation & groundwork 1–2 Weeks Framing Assembly Structure installation 2–3 Weeks External Work Roofing & cladding 2–3 Weeks Interior Finishing Electrical, plumbing, interiors 3–5 Weeks Total Duration: 8–12 Weeks (2–3 Months) When all phases are combined, the complete LGSF House Construction Timeline typically falls within 8 to 12 Weeks (2–3 Months). This is significantly faster compared to traditional construction, which often takes 8–12 months or more. Phase-by-Phase LGSF House Construction Timeline To truly understand the timeline, it’s important to break down the steel frame house construction phases in a realistic and structured way. 1. Planning & Design (1–2 Weeks) Every successful project starts with detailed planning. In LGSF construction, this phase is highly optimized using advanced design software. During this stage: Architectural layouts are finalized Structural designs are engineered Material requirements are calculated with precision Unlike traditional methods, where design changes can cause delays later, LGSF planning is highly accurate from the beginning. This reduces rework and keeps the LGSF House Construction Timeline on track. 2. Factory Manufacturing (1–2 Weeks) This is where LGSF truly stands apart. All structural components are manufactured in a controlled facility using automated machines. Steel sections are cold-formed, cut, and labeled with exact specifications. This stage is a key part of the Cold-formed steel construction phases, ensuring: High precision Zero manual errors Ready-to-assemble components Since everything is prepared in advance, there is no dependency on site conditions. This significantly reduces the overall Light gauge steel framing project duration. 3. Site Preparation & Foundation (1–2 Weeks) While manufacturing is underway, work at the site begins simultaneously. This includes: Land preparation and leveling Foundation construction Utility planning The ability to run factory production and site work in parallel is one of the biggest reasons why the Lgsf house construction time is so efficient. In traditional construction, these stages happen sequentially, increasing the overall timeline. 4. Framing & Structural Assembly (2–3 Weeks) This is the most visually transformative phase. Pre-engineered steel components are transported to the site and assembled like a systemized framework. Walls, floors, and roof structures are erected quickly and accurately. This phase defines the core of the LGSF foundation and framing stages, where: Structural integrity is established The building shape becomes visible Construction speed reaches its peak Unlike conventional methods that require extensive labor and time, LGSF framing is fast, clean, and highly organized. 5. External Work: Roofing & Cladding (2–3 Weeks) Once the structure is complete, external elements are installed. This includes: Roofing systems Wall cladding Weatherproofing layers These components not only define the appearance of the building but also protect it from environmental conditions. The efficiency of this stage contributes directly to reducing the Modular steel home completion time. 6. Internal Work & Finishing (3–5 Weeks) The final phase focuses on functionality and aesthetics. It involves: Electrical and plumbing installation Interior partitions and insulation Flooring, painting, and fixtures Because the structure is pre-planned and precisely built, internal work progresses smoothly without major modifications. This ensures the final stage does not cause unnecessary delays. LGSF vs Traditional Construction Timeline Comparison Factor Traditional Construction LGSF Construction Total Time 8–12 Months 2–3 Months Workflow Sequential Parallel Weather Impact High Minimal Material Handling On-site Factory-made Error Rate Higher Very Low Delay Probability Common Rare This comparison clearly shows why the LGSF House Construction Timeline is becoming the preferred choice in modern construction. The Real Problem: Why Traditional Buildings Fail in Summer If your walls store heat, your comfort is already compromised. Most conventional buildings are constructed using brick and concrete. While these materials offer structural strength, they also absorb a significant amount of heat during the day and release it slowly at night. This creates a continuous cycle of discomfort. Indoor spaces remain warm long after sunset, fans circulate hot air instead of cooling it, and air conditioners need to run for extended hours to maintain comfort. This is exactly why Energy-efficient LGSF buildings are gaining attention. Instead of allowing heat to enter and then trying to remove it, LGSF construction focuses on preventing heat penetration from the start. LGSF Explained: More Than Just a Structural System It’s not just a structure—it’s a system designed for comfort. Light Gauge Steel Framing (LGSF) uses precision-engineered steel sections combined with advanced construction layers. What makes it unique is its integrated design approach, where every component plays a role in enhancing indoor comfort. Walls and roofs in LGSF structures are not single-layer elements. They are built with multiple layers that manage insulation, airflow, and moisture control. This systematic design significantly improves Temperature control in LGSF homes, ensuring consistent indoor conditions regardless of external heat. How LGSF Enhances Indoor Thermal Comfort in Summer 1. High-Performance Insulation In traditional construction, insulation is often limited or overlooked. In contrast, LGSF structures are designed with dedicated insulation layers that act as a strong barrier against heat transfer. These materials prevent external heat from entering the building, maintaining a stable indoor temperature throughout the day. This is why Heat insulation in steel frame houses is significantly more effective compared to conventional systems. It ensures that indoor spaces remain cooler without constant reliance on artificial cooling. 2. Minimal Heat Retention for Faster Cooling One of the major disadvantages of traditional construction is heat retention. Materials like concrete store heat during the day and release it gradually, keeping interiors warm even during the evening. LGSF structures are designed to minimize this effect. The combination of steel framing and insulation prevents heat storage, allowing indoor spaces to cool down quickly. This improves the thermal performance of LGSF structures, creating a more comfortable environment that responds faster to ventilation and cooling systems. 3. Engineered Walls and Roofs for Heat Resistance In LGSF construction, walls and roofs are engineered systems rather than basic structural elements. They are designed with reflective surfaces, insulated panels, and ventilation layers that actively reduce heat gain. Instead of absorbing sunlight, these systems reflect and block it, providing strong summer heat protection in steel frame buildings. Understanding Fire Behavior in Buildings A fire doesn’t spread slowly—it escalates fast. Within minutes: Temperatures can rise beyond 800°C Weak materials start failing Smoke becomes a major threat In such situations, the strength of a building lies not just in standing tall, but in how long it can resist damage and allow safe evacuation. This is exactly where Fire Safety in Light Gauge Steel Framing begins to stand out. What Makes LGSF Different? Unlike traditional construction, LGSF is not just about steel—it’s a complete engineered system. At Delta Green Structures, every LGSF project is designed with precision, ensuring that safety is not added later, but built into the structure from the start. Let’s look at what makes it fire-resilient. 1. Steel: Strong, Stable, and Non-Combustible One of the biggest advantages of LGSF is simple: Steel does not burn. Unlike wood or other materials: It doesn’t fuel the fire It doesn’t produce smoke It doesn’t accelerate flame spread This gives fire-resistant steel framing a clear edge in preventing fire from growing uncontrollably. 2. The Real Shield: Fire-Resistant Layers Here’s something many people don’t realize— Steel in LGSF is always protected with layers like: Gypsum boards  Cement boards Fire-rated insulation These act as thermal barriers, delaying heat from reaching the steel core. This dramatically improves steel frame fire resistance, allowing structures to maintain stability for longer durations. In comparison, traditional materials may resist fire—but they can crack, weaken, or even collapse without warning. 3. Engineered Fire Protection, Not Guesswork One of the strongest aspects of Fire Safety in Light Gauge Steel Framing is that everything is pre-planned. Modern LGSF systems include: Fire-rated wall assemblies Compartmentalized layouts to stop fire spread Special coatings that expand under heat This level of fire protection in steel structures ensures that fire doesn’t travel easily from one area to another. Fire Ratings & Smart Design: Where Every Second Counts Fire resistance is not just a technical number—it’s time that can save lives. LGSF systems can be designed to withstand fire for: 30 minutes 60 minutes 90 minutes 120 minutes or more And those minutes? They mean more time to react, more time to evacuate, and far less risk of sudden failure. That’s what makes Fire Safety in Light Gauge Steel Framing not just flexible—but dependable across different types of buildings. But here’s where it gets even smarter. Fire safety isn’t only about how long a structure can resist fire—it’s about how intelligently it handles it. Modern LGSF designs are built with: Sealed joints that stop smoke from silently spreading Fire stops within walls and floors to contain flames Clearly planned escape routes for faster, safer exits This is where design meets real-world safety. How LGSF Manufacturer Adapts to Different Climatic Zones 1. Heavy Rainfall & High Humidity Regions “Designed to handle every drop.” In areas like the North-East, buildings face constant exposure to rain and moisture. A skilled LGSF construction company tackles this with smart design strategies. Key adaptations include: Moisture-resistant boards and protective coatings Elevated structural designs for water drainage Leak-proof roofing systems Ventilated wall assemblies to prevent dampness At Delta Green Structures, such climate-specific detailing ensures that structures remain strong, dry, and long-lasting. 2. Cold & Snow-Bound Areas “Warm interiors. Resilient exteriors.” Cold regions demand buildings that can retain heat while withstanding snow loads. A professional Light gauge steel framing manufacturer focuses on both comfort and strength. Design enhancements include: High-quality insulation materials (EPS, mineral wool) Airtight construction to reduce heat loss Snow-load resistant roofing structures Thermal-efficient windows and panels This is where LGSF building design for different climates proves its true value—delivering energy-efficient and comfortable living spaces. 3. Hot & Dry Climatic Zones “Stay cool, even when the temperature rises.” In regions with intense sunlight and dry heat, reducing indoor temperature becomes a priority. A forward-thinking LGSF Manufacturer adapts by: Using reflective roofing materials Incorporating sun-shading elements Designing cross-ventilation layouts Installing heat-resistant wall systems With the right climate-adaptive LGSF design, buildings naturally stay cooler—cutting down energy costs significantly. 4. Coastal & Corrosion-Prone Areas “Built to resist what you can’t see.” Salt-laden air in coastal regions can slowly damage structures. This makes material selection crucial. An expert LGSF construction company ensures: Use of galvanized and corrosion-resistant steel Protective anti-rust coatings Structural designs that minimize exposure Delta Green Structures integrates these measures to ensure durability even in the harshest coastal environments.
